有人能告诉我如何在Wells Fargo银行iOS应用程序中开发存款支票功能吗?要实现它,我应该自定义默认的UIImagePickerController或AVCaptureSession还是其他什么?我想要的相机功能看起来像附加的屏幕截图:Wells Fargo iOS app - deposit check
我不需要图像处理功能,只想知道如何自定义相机视图。
答案 0 :(得分:0)
这取决于您需要的功能。
您可以自定义UIImagePickerController接口。在图像捕获界面中,您可以通过将shows- CameraControls设置为false来隐藏标准控件,将其替换为您自己的覆盖视图,您将其作为cameraOverlayView的值提供。如果你需要UIPickerImagePickerController可能就是你所需要的一切。
但你应该考虑完全摆脱UIImagePickerController并从头开始设计你自己的图像捕获接口,基于AV Foundation和AVCaptureSession。你对界面没有任何帮助,但你得到的控制比UIImagePickerController给你的更详细。例如,对于静止图像,您可以直接和独立地控制焦点和曝光等等。